Taxonomic Classification
| Rank | Brown-headed Apalis | False Virginia Creeper |
|---|---|---|
| Kingdom | Animalia (Animals) | Plantae (Plants) |
| Phylum | Chordata (Chordates) | Magnoliophyta (Flowering Plants) |
| Class | Aves (Birds) | Magnoliopsida (Dicots) |
| Order | Passeriformes (Songbirds) | Vitales (Vitales) |
| Family | Cisticolidae | Vitaceae |
| Genus | Apalis | Parthenocissus |
| Species | Apalis alticola | Parthenocissus inserta |
